文章标题:区块链合约地址能转出币吗?区块链合约地址怎么查?(区块链合约地址是什么)
一、区块链合约地址能转出币吗?
区块链合约地址是一种用于存储数字资产的地址,它不同于普通的公钥地址。能否从区块链合约地址中转出币,取决于以下因素:
1. 合约类型:有些合约是可转让的,例如ERC20和ERC721代币合约,用户可以从合约地址中转出币。但有些合约是不可转让的,如智能合约,用户无法直接从合约地址中转出币。
2. 合约代码:合约代码决定了用户是否可以转出币。如果合约代码允许转出币,用户可以通过调用合约的transfer()或safeTransferFrom()函数来实现。
3. 拥有合约地址的私钥:只有拥有合约地址对应私钥的用户才能转出币。如果私钥丢失或被盗,将无法从合约地址中转出币。
总结:区块链合约地址能否转出币,取决于合约类型、合约代码以及私钥等因素。
二、区块链合约地址怎么查?
1. 使用区块链浏览器:区块链浏览器可以帮助用户查询区块链上的合约地址。以以太坊为例,用户可以访问Etherscan官网,输入合约地址进行查询。
2. 使用钱包:一些钱包支持查询区块链上的合约地址。用户只需在钱包中输入合约地址,即可查看相关信息。
3. 使用区块链分析工具:区块链分析工具可以帮助用户查询合约地址,包括合约代码、交易历史、余额等信息。
4. 搜索引擎:用户可以在搜索引擎中输入合约地址,查看相关信息。
三、区块链合约地址是什么?
区块链合约地址是智能合约在区块链上的唯一标识符。它是一个160位的十六进制字符串,用于区分不同的智能合约。合约地址通常由合约创建时的随机值和合约创建者公钥生成。
总结:区块链合约地址是智能合约在区块链上的唯一标识符,用于查询、交易和管理数字资产。
相关常见问题清单:
1. 合约地址能否直接转出币?
2. 如何判断合约地址是否可转让?
3. 合约地址中的私钥有什么作用?
4. 如何在区块链浏览器中查询合约地址?
5. 如何在钱包中查询合约地址?
6. 合约地址与公钥地址有什么区别?
7. 合约地址中的数字资产如何查询?
8. 如何查看合约地址的交易历史?
9. 合同地址能否修改?
10. 合约地址的安全问题有哪些?
详细解答:
1. 合约地址能否直接转出币?
答:不一定。能否直接转出币取决于合约类型、合约代码以及私钥等因素。
2. 如何判断合约地址是否可转让?
答:查看合约代码,如果存在transfer()或safeTransferFrom()函数,则表示该合约地址可转让。
3. 合约地址中的私钥有什么作用?
答:拥有合约地址对应私钥的用户可以控制该地址上的数字资产,包括转账、提现等操作。
4. 如何在区块链浏览器中查询合约地址?
答:在区块链浏览器官网输入合约地址,即可查询相关信息。
5. 如何在钱包中查询合约地址?
答:在钱包中输入合约地址,即可查看相关信息。
6. 合约地址与公钥地址有什么区别?
答:合约地址是智能合约在区块链上的唯一标识符,而公钥地址是用于接收和发送数字资产的地址。
7. 合约地址中的数字资产如何查询?
答:在区块链浏览器或钱包中输入合约地址,即可查询相关信息。
8. 如何查看合约地址的交易历史?
答:在区块链浏览器或钱包中输入合约地址,即可查看相关信息。
9. 合同地址能否修改?
答:一般情况下,合约地址不能修改。
10. 合约地址的安全问题有哪些?
答:合约地址的安全问题主要包括私钥泄露、合约漏洞、钓鱼攻击等。用户应妥善保管私钥,避免使用不安全的合约,提高安全性。